The Benefits of Medical Waste Incineration
- Environmentally safe disposal: Incineration reduces waste volume and eliminates infectious pathogens.
- Energy generation: Incineration plants generate electricity and heat, which can be used to power facilities and reduce reliance on fossil fuels.
- Reduced risk of disease transmission: Incineration effectively destroys viruses, bacteria, and other infectious agents.

FAQs
1. What types of medical waste can be incinerated?
Medical waste that can be incinerated includes sharps, infectious waste, pharmaceutical waste, and other non-hazardous medical waste.
2. What are the environmental benefits of medical waste incineration?
Incineration reduces waste volume, eliminates infectious pathogens, and generates energy.
3. What are the safety measures associated with medical waste incineration?
Modern incineration plants are equipped with advanced air pollution control technologies to minimize emissions and ensure environmental safety.
